Wendy Diamond is a cause-related entrepreneur whose accomplishments include two best-selling cookbooks that rose over $500,000 for homeless charities: A Musical Feast, featuring the recipes of musical artists such as Madonna and Steven Tyler, and An All-Star Feast, which features the favorite meals of various athletes, including Michael Jordan and Derek Jeter. She was also elected into the 1998-99 Rockefeller Foundation Corporation Leadership Program. She is an active supporter/fundraiser for homeless people and pets. Born in Chagrin Falls, Ohio, studied at Pine Manor College, Boston and now resides in New York City.

Ms. Diamond also practices what she preaches. After adopting her rescue cat, Pasha, along with a rescued white Maltese named Lucky, she used her natural spirit, charm, and business acumen and ventured off to start an animal lifestyle magazine and website called Animal Fair (fairness to animals). It is the first lifestyle media company for animal lovers in support of animal rescue. Animal Fair is dedicated to highlighting non-profit animal organizations, giving them the opportunity to tell their inspirational stories and to provide contact information so that our readers can become involved. When Animal Fair launched in 1999, 11 million animals were killed in shelters. This year the number has decreased to 5 million!
